
Gavin is a London based artist, with initial training in Fine Art at Middlesex University.
Colour and nostalgia are important elements within many pieces represented which hopefully bring a person back to a particular time and situation, as well as creating an eye-catching piece of artwork. This is reflected both in Gavin’s mysteriously beautiful oil paintings, as well as his bright and joyful screenprints.
Gavin’s paintings are loose and expressive, using fluid movements and textures to create engaging and lively pieces. Often the canvas has been used previously as a palette to create marks and mix colours unconsciously, before it becomes the beginnings of a piece itself.
Gavin’s screenprints often depict colourful, nostalgic images. As a painter who takes their work into screenprinting, Gavin brings the textures, drips and strokes into his printmaking and the use of negative space keeps the pieces fresh and contemporary.
